保留两位小数的 excel 公式,作为财务核算与数据分析中的基石,其精准确立往往决定了报表呈现的最终面貌。在涉及汇率换算、税率计算或库存成本核算时,小数点的精度直接关系到成本控制的准确性与商业决策的有效性。若错误地省略一位小数或出现微小误差,不仅会导致财务数据的偏差,更可能在审计过程中引发不必要的疑点,影响企业的外部形象。作为长期深耕该领域的专业人士,我们深知,熟练掌握保留两位小数的技巧并非简单的机械操作,而是一门需要理解底层逻辑、规避潜在陷阱的系统性学问。它要求我们既要坚守数学的严谨性,又要适应 Excel 自动化的便捷性,在复杂场景中游刃有余。
一、核心原理与精度陷阱
在深入探讨保留两位小数之前,首要任务是理解 Excel 默认的四舍五入机制及其背后的原理。Excel 本身并不强制保留两位小数,它遵循的是标准的四舍五入算法,这一过程在底层运算中可能涉及浮点数精度问题,极易产生“伴随误差”(floating point error)。例如,在某些极端复杂的除法运算中,计算结果可能因舍入误差高达万分之几甚至更多,若直接显示而不进行干预,报表数字将毫无参考价值。保留两位小数的本质,实际上是在展示层面对底层计算结果的规范化处理。这一过程通常通过强制函数如 ROUND、ROUNDUP 或 ROUNDDOWN 来实现。理解这些函数的区别至关重要:ROUND 无论正负均采用四舍五入,是保留小数的标准方式;而 ROUNDUP 和 ROUNDDOWN 则分别向上或向下取整,适用于需要统一量级(如将 12.34 强制变为 10)的场景。若不加以区分,极易在特定数据清洗环节导致数据失真。
其次,需注意“保留两位小数”与“四舍五入”并非同一回事。四舍五入是一种基于数学规则的算法,而保留两位小数更多是一种呈现形式。例如,将价格从 12.345 元保留两位小数,按四舍五入应为 12.35 元;但如果将价格从 12.349 元保留两位小数,由于银行家舍入法(round half to even)在某些旧版本环境下的存在,可能会变为 12.34 元。这在实际操作中必须明确,特别是在涉及货币计算时,应尽量避免出现“中间舍入”导致的误差累积,必要时可结合 ROUND_HALF_UP 等辅助函数以确保结果符合常规商业习惯。
二、常用函数实战应用
掌握保留两位小数的核心,离不开对主流函数的熟练运用。首先是 ROUND 函数,它是实现保留两位小数的主力军。其语法为 ROUND(number, num_digits),其中 number 为需要保留小数的数值,num_digits 为保留的小数位数。若希望强制保留两位小数,只需设置参数为 2 即可,例如 ROUND(12.3456, 2) 返回 12.35。此函数适用于绝大多数常规场景。
- ROUNDUP 函数用于将小数值向上舍入保留指定位数。示例为 ROUNDUP(12.34, 2),结果为 12.35;若数值为 12.33 则结果为 12.34。此函数在需要确保数值不小于原值时特别有用,如计算最小支付金额时。
- ROUNDDOWN 函数则是对数字进行向下舍入操作。示例为 ROUNDDOWN(12.34, 2),结果为 12.30;若数值为 12.36 则结果为 12.30。这一功能在计算应收款项或库存损耗(通常取整)时非常实用,有助于快速估算整数值。
此外,对于长数字的保留,如保留三位小数,语法同样适用,仅需将参数设为 3。例如 ROUND(4567.8912, 3) 输出 4567.891。但在实际业务中,因成本通常以两位小数计,使用两位参数更为常见和直观。
除了基础函数,还需留意 TEXT 函数在格式化数据中的应用。例如,使用 TEXT(A1, "0.00") 可以将任意数值强制格式化为两位小数,并添加千分位分隔符,使数字更易阅读且不带小数点(即 12.34 显示为 12,34)。这种格式化方式在生成发票、收据或做表头时能显著提升用户体验。
三、进阶场景与误差防范
在复杂业务场景中,简单的函数调用可能不足,需要结合条件判断与逻辑处理。例如,在计算会员续费金额时,若会员当月已过期,则按原价保留两位计算;若未过期,则按折扣价保留两位。此时需先判断条件,再调用 ROUND 函数:
IF(月龄>0, ROUND(月费A10.9, 2), ROUND(月费A1, 2))
这种写法不仅体现了逻辑思维的严谨性,也确保了结果在不同条件下的可靠性。另一个常见场景是金额的最小化。在实际结算中,系统可能因网络波动导致计算结果为 12.3449,若直接显示可能让人误以为计算有误,但实际上是 12.34。使用 ROUNDUP 函数可以将此类情况统一处理为 12.35,避免误导。此外,对于大量数据的汇总,如计算总成本,若先汇总原始值再保留,可能会因截断而产生较大误差;建议保留中间过程精度,或在最后一步统一格式化,以最大程度减少累积误差。
四、行业规范与数据一致性
在企业内部,Excel 的保留两位小数不仅仅是技术问题,更是数据规范的一部分。不同部门、不同岗位对于小数的理解可能存在差异,例如财务部门要求两位小数,而销售部门可能接受一位或三位。为了确保全公司数据口径一致,统一使用标准的两位小数格式至关重要。这要求我们在配置表样式时,必须统一设置列格式,避免不同单元格显示位数不同带来的认知混乱。在审计报告或对外公示文件中,规范的数字格式更是提升专业度的重要细节。遵循业界通用的两位小数标准,有助于消除歧义,增强信任感。
同时,必须警惕因格式设置不当导致的“显示为 0"问题。如果单元格格式设置为“无数字格式”或“文本”,即使单元格内有数值,也可能不受数字格式控制。若需强制显示两位小数,务必确保单元格格式设置为“数字”类别,并在小数位数处明确设置。这不仅是技术操作,更是对数据严谨性的尊重。
五、常见误区与避坑指南
在实战中,许多用户容易陷入以下误区,需予以警惕:
- 误以为数字自动对齐到两位,实际上 Excel 默认对齐的是单元格宽度,而非小数位数。
- 在未设置数字格式前直接格式化,若原数据本身不是数字(如文本),则无法应用数字保留规则。
- 在进行财务加减乘除计算时,未意识到中间步骤的精度丢失。
针对上述误区,建议养成“计算后强制格式化”的肌肉记忆。即在所有涉及金额、价格的计算完成后,立即使用 ROUND 或 TEXT 函数进行收尾处理。此外,对于长期固定的数字格式设置,建议通过“设置单元格格式”中的“数字”选项卡,明确指定小数精度为 2,并勾选“使用逗号分隔千位”,这能从根本上杜绝格式不统一的隐患。
六、总结与展望

综上所述,保留两位小数的 excel 公式是一门融合了数学原理、函数技能与数据规范的综合性技术。它不仅关乎数字的准确呈现,更影响着企业运营的严谨度与可信度。从基础的 ROUND 函数到复杂的条件判断与误差控制,熟练掌握这一技能能极大提升工作效率,减少人为差错。展望未来,随着大数据与人工智能在财务领域的应用,Excel 的角色将从手工处理工具向自动化分析引擎演进。然而,无论技术如何迭代,保留两位小数的核心逻辑——即对精度、规范与一致性的高度重视——将始终贯穿于数据分析的始终。作为行业从业者,唯有不断精进操作技巧,深化对底层逻辑的理解,方能在这个数字化的时代立于不败之地。